3号喷气燃料变色原因分析与对策  被引量:2

Analysis and countermeasures on discoloration cause of No.3 jet fuel

摘  要:针对中国石油玉门油田分公司炼油化工总厂生产的3号喷气燃料合格产品,在贮存2个月后出现的变色问题,采取提高加氢反应深度、增加白土吸附单元、设置内控指标等措施对航煤加氢脱硫醇装置进行了改造与操作优化。结果表明:加工原油含碱性氮化物量异常升高是导致产品发黄变色的根本原因;调整装置加氢深度,在反应压力为2.7 MPa的条件下,当反应温度由240℃升高到280℃时,可使产物碱性氮化物的脱除率由72.66%提高至80.15%;在反应压力为2.65 MPa,反应温度为270℃的条件下,当直馏航煤馏分含碱性氮化物量超过12.00μg/g时,采用加氢精制-白土吸附组合工艺后,产物碱性氮化物降至0.20μg/g以下,脱除率高达98.00%以上;在实际生产中,需将直馏航煤馏分及其产品的含碱性氮化物量内控指标分别设定为10.00,2.00μg/g。To solve the discoloration problem of qualified No.3 jet fuel products produced by Yumen Refining and Chemical Complex after two months of storage,optimization measures were taken,such as improving hydrogenation reaction depth,adding additional clay adsorption unit and setting up internal control indexes on the jet fuel hydrogenation unit.The results showed that the abnormal increase of basic nitrogen content in crude oil which was being processed was the root cause of product yellowing.After adjusting the hydrogenation depth by changing reaction pressure to 2.7 MPa and increasing the reaction temperature from 240℃to 280℃,the removal rate of basic nitrides could be increased from 72.66%to 80.15%.Under the conditions of reaction pressure at 2.65 MPa and reaction temperature at 270℃,when the content of basic nitrogen compounds in straight-run jet fuel fraction exceeded 12.00μg/g,the basic nitrogen compounds in product could be reduced to less than 0.20μg/g and the removal rate could reach up to more than 98.00%by using the hydrogen refining-clay adsorption combined process.In actual production,the internal control indexes of straight-run aviation kerosene fraction and its product alkaline nitride content were set to 10.00μg/g and 2.00μg/g respectively.
